  • Storage and shipping
    Store at 4 degrees Celsius for short term storage.. For long-term storage and to avoid repeated freezing and thawing, add sterile glycerol (40-50%), aliquot and For optimal long term storage, productone should be kept at -20 degrees Celsius. Aliquots are stable for at least 12 months productone should be stored at -20 degrees Celsius.. For maximum recovery of product, centrifuge the original vial after thawing and prior to removing the cap. Further dilutions can be made in assay buffer.
